Comic Description
Features 'The Avenger' (Richard Benson) in a pulp-inspired adventure. The story 'The Sky's the Limit' involves a high-altitude confrontation on a biplane. Based on the characters created by Paul Ernst (Kenneth Robeson).

Grading Recommendation
Not recommended for professional grading unless a high 9.8 is expected. The cost of grading (CGC/CBCS) would likely exceed the market value of the book in this estimated condition.
Notable Features
Cover and interior art by the legendary Jack Kirby. Part of DC's mid-70s attempt to revive pulp characters. Includes the 'Line of DC Super-Stars' logo.
